Salman Archkhoev, Chief Accountant of the Department for Housing and Utilities (DHU) in Sunzha District of Ingushetia, accused of embezzlement of over 90 million roubles from the state budget was sentenced to six years of conditional imprisonment and a fine at a rate of 50,000 roubles.

The representative of the Yamadaev family in the Chechen Republic has confirmed that in Moscow an attempt was made on Isa Yamadaev, brother of Sulim Yamadaev, former commander of the "Vostok" special-purpose GRU battalion; however, the relatives gave no details of the incident. A source in Chechen power agencies has noted that there was no attempt; but Isa wanted by making this statement to damage the reputation of Ramzan Kadyrov, President of the Chechen Republic.

On July 27, a man who put up armed resistance was killed in the course of a special operation in the mountain district Urus-Martan in Chechnya. The special operation was conducted near the village of Alkhazurovo where search for members of armed units is under way. Efforts to identify the victim are made.

The actions of the human rights activists who demand dismissal of Рamzan Kadyrov from the post of Chechen president after the murder of Natalia Estemirova, employee of "Memorial" human rights center, meet geopolitical interests of the West. This has been stated by Dukvakha Abdurakhmanov, chair of Chechen parliament.

Akhmed Zakayev, one of the leaders of Chechen separatists has announced that the leadership of the unrecognized Chechen Republic of Ichkeria has taken a decision to stop armed actions against Chechen militia from August 1. According to him, the decision is the result of the meeting of Zakayev with Dukvakha Abdurakhmanov, chair of Chechen parliament.

The Chechen MoIA expresses doubt that the terrorist who exploded himself on July 26 near the concert hall could initially plan an attempt on the life of Ramzan Kadyrov. The militia officer who has given the information to the "Caucasian Knot" correspondent thinks that the Chechen president is well protected.
